“What is the minimum value of the function: x^2+24x-18? Show your work.”

Answers

Answer:

-162

Step-by-step explanation:

x²+24x-18=x²+24x+12²-12²-18=(x+12)²-162

(x+12)²≥0

(x+12)²-162≥-162

⇒ the minimum value of the function is -162

The point (-3, 2) lines on a circle whose equation is (x + 3)2 + ( + 1)2 = r2. Which of
the following must be the radius of the circle?

Answers

Answer:

3 units

Step-by-step explanation:

Equation of the circle is:

[tex] (x+3)^2 +(y+1)^2=r^2 [/tex]

[tex] \therefore [x-(-3)] ^2 +[(y-(-1)] ^2=r^2 [/tex]

Equating it with

[tex] (x-h)^2 +(y-k)^2=r^2 [/tex]

We find: h = - 3 & k = - 1

Center of the circle (C) = (-3, - 1)

Since, the point (-3, 2) lies on the circle, therefore radius of the circle wii be equal to the distance between the center of the circle (-3, - 1) and the point (-3, 2) which is on the circle.

Therefore,

[tex] r = \sqrt{[-3-(-3)]^2 +[2-(-1)]^2} [/tex]

[tex] r = \sqrt{[-3+3]^2 +[2+1]^2} [/tex]

[tex] r = \sqrt{[0]^2 +[3]^2} [/tex]

[tex] r = \sqrt{0 +9} [/tex]

[tex] r = \sqrt{9} [/tex]

[tex] r = 3\: units [/tex]
